Navigating the Thin Line Between Reality and Fantasy

Raphael Gualazzi's song 'Reality And Fantasy' delves into the complex interplay between what is real and what is imagined. The lyrics open with a scenario where the singer is grappling with jealousy and the fear of losing his girl to someone else. This sets the stage for the central theme of the song: the often-blurred line between reality and fantasy. The wall between these two realms is described as sometimes being 'so small' and at other times 'so tall,' highlighting the fluctuating nature of our perceptions and emotions.

The song further explores the emotional turmoil that comes with these blurred lines. The singer mentions looking into someone's eyes and feeling a mix of brightness and satisfaction, only to realize that the only constant is the act of falling—falling into confusion, perhaps, or into the depths of his own mind. This suggests a sense of disillusionment and the struggle to find solid ground in a world where reality and fantasy are constantly shifting.

Gualazzi also touches on the darker aspects of life, such as shame and the 'smell of deadly colors,' which could symbolize the overwhelming and sometimes toxic emotions we experience. Despite these challenges, the singer resolves to never sell his soul, indicating a commitment to staying true to himself even when faced with life's strange and solitary moments. The song's jazzy, improvisational style complements its themes, creating a sense of fluidity and unpredictability that mirrors the lyrics' exploration of reality and fantasy.
